benzotriazol-1-yl(triphenyl)stannane

Also Known As: benzotriazol-1-yl(triphenyl)stannane, 1H-Benzotriazole, 1-(triphenylstannyl)-

CAS: 982-98-9
Molecular Formula C24H19N3Sn
Molecular Weight 469.06 g/mol
LogP 2.9465
Topological Polar Surface Area 30.7 Ų
Hydrogen Bond Donors 0
Hydrogen Bond Acceptors 2
Rotatable Bonds 4
Exact Mass 469.0601
Heavy Atoms 28
Complexity 449.0

Chemical Identifiers

CAS Number 982-98-9
SMILES C1=CC=C(C=C1)[Sn](C2=CC=CC=C2)(C3=CC=CC=C3)N4C5=CC=CC=C5N=N4
InChIKey LHZJKBPNUMLXGL-UHFFFAOYSA-N
